Miami Connection
Rauw Alejandro electrified Miami with three back-to-back sold-out concerts at Kaseya Center on his Cosa Nuestra tour, drawing massive crowds and praised for Broadway-level theatrics like gangster costumes, a Mustang prop, and narrative arcs. His performances boost local venues and nightlife, including official after-parties at CosaNostra Nightclub. As a former resident, he strengthens Miami's status as a hub for Latin music stars.
About
Born Raúl Alejandro Ocasio Ruiz in Puerto Rico on January 10, 1993, he spent years living in Miami with his father during his early life. Rising to fame with hits in reggaeton, Latin trap, and rhythmic pop, he has earned two Latin Grammy Awards, two Billboard Latin Music Awards, and an iHeartRadio Music Award. His latest album, Cosa Nuestra, released November 15, 2024, via Sony Music Latin and Duars Entertainment, powers his world tour featuring elaborate productions. Rauw maintains a strong Miami connection, headlining sold-out shows at Kaseya Center and performing theatrical sets that immerse fans in narratives of love and rivalry.
